Book Review | The Follower by Kate Doughty

03.22.2021 by Ashley // Leave a Comment

**Disclaimer: I received a free early access copy of The Follower by Kate Doughty through NetGalley in exchange for an honest review.  Thank you to the publishers and NetGalley for this opportunity.

The Follower by Kate Doughty is a young adult mystery thriller novel about a set of triplet social media influencers.  The Cole triplets move from house to house with their parents as they flip homes.  This new house is their last chance, but it seems that maybe they’ve bitten off more than they can chew.  The Follower is due to be published on March 23rd, 2021.  I rated it 5 stars on GoodReads.

Book Review | Namesake by Adrienne Young

03.12.2021 by Ashley // Leave a Comment

**Disclaimer: I received a free early access copy of Namesake by Adrienne Young through NetGalley in exchange for an honest review.  Thank you to them and the publisher for this opportunity.

Namesake by Adrienne Young is a young adult fantasy novel set in a fictional world where our cast of characters live and die on the seas while trying to make their fortunes.  Fable learns about her history and tries to make a name for herself. It is set to be published on March 16th, 2021.  I rated it five stars on GoodReads.
